Post How To Covert Ip To Phpbb2 Then Covert Phpbb2 To Phpbb3 
 
how to covert ip(icy phoenix) to phpbb2
 then convert phpbb2 to phpbb3

original text (in spanish)
http://www.januweb.com/foro/manual-...mal-vt1271.html




I also have to clarify that the move to a forum phpBB normal  there are many details that are lost, I refer to data stored by MODs installed in the forum you want to convert. Since the objective of this guide is to get a forum unchanged, it means (I think) that are no longer required for any data MOD installed in the past. An example of such data are pictured in the accompanying album phpBB XS or ip.

Well, let's do this:

1. The necessary first step before anything is done with backups relevant both files and the database. It is important to the backup of the database from the phpMyAdmin and not from the ACP's own forum on issues that have already been discussed before in these forums.

2. Since the ACP to change the default template, disable the forum and disable registers (to avoid entering or register users while we process.

3. Clean_Tables_1.0.9.zip Download the file, which you can download from the same message, unpack in a folder called / install / on our hard disk.

4. Using an FTP program we upload the folder / install / at the root of our forum with all its contents.

5. Open the browser and execute the file clean_tables.php that has been within the install directory that have previously uploaded to the server in the previous point. To do this, type: http:// [yor_domain] / [your_forum] / install / clean_tables.php "in the browser.

6. After the previous step, we will see a list of all the tables in our database. All tables that appear are not using the phpbb2 normal, in other words, all the tables that are are tables that can be removed without fear. Yet we want to uncheck that in the event that we need to retain for any reason whatsoever. After a second confirmation, we click on "Clean tables" which clean our database tables .

7. Clear ALL the contents of the root of the forum EXCEPT config.php file is the one that has the data connection to our database.

8. Download the latest version of phpBB (as of today is the 2.0.22), unzip the file and upload it ALL to the server, the root of the forum, EXCEPT config.php file.

9. And that's it. We already have a forum clean without losing data users, forums, messages, private messages, and ranks number of messages per user.


IMPORTANT!

If after the whole process you can not see the forum because it gives you an error with the template, must access the database and manually change the default template. This requires opening the phpbb_config table and seek data Default Style and put a 1. That is why I say at the beginning that it is good to put the forum with the default template before converting the database. If that does that does not work, you can ask someone to have a regular forum phpBB a copy of the table phpbb_themes and import it into your database and problem solved.

files
http://www.phpbb.com/mods/db/index....contrib_id=1469

if you want to use phpbb3
you have to convert phpbb2 db to phpbb3
